(Solanum lycopersicum) Russian heirloom imported by SSE and offered to
members in 1996. Made available commercially
by SSE as part of the Russian Collection in 1998.
Described by one SSE member as “the ugliest, most
delicious tomato I’ve ever grown.” Good yields of
brownish-red slightly flattened globes weighing up
to 14 ounces. Rich full flavor, great for slicing and
canning. Indeterminate, 75-85 days from transplant.

Green Thumb Tip Sow seeds indoors ¼" deep. Tomatoes are sensitive
to freezing temperatures, so wait to transplant
outdoors until the soil is warm. Plant in full sun. ± 11,600 seeds/oz
